The average bus between Hedge End and Lymington takes 2h 9m and the fastest bus takes 1h 44m. The bus service runs several times per day from Hedge End to Lymington. The journey time may be longer on weekends and holidays; use the search form on this page to search for a specific travel date.
Buses run every 4 hours between Hedge End and Lymington. The earliest departure is at 8:28 AM in the morning, and the last departure from Hedge End is at 6:19 PM which arrives into Lymington at 8:03 PM. All services require a transfer at Bargate WestQuay and take an average of 2h 9m. The schedules shown below are for the next available departures.

No, there is no direct bus from Hedge End to Lymington. However, there are services departing from Hedge End station and arriving at Lymington station via Bargate WestQuay.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 9m.
Hedge End to Lymington bus services, operated by Bluestar, depart from Village Centre station.
Hedge End to Lymington bus services, operated by Bluestar, arrive at Main Post Office station.
The distance between Hedge End and Lymington is 24.3 km. The road distance is 46 km.
You can take a bus from Village Centre to Main Post Office via Bargate WestQuay and Albion Place in around 2h 42m.
